Tender description

For full details please refer to Contract Notice 2015/S 213-387719 LPP are inviting applications from experienced suppliers of construction works to be appointed onto a DPS to provide high quality services to public sector organisations in England. The DPS shall be open to the public sector organisations identified at V1.3) including but not limited to: LPP member bodies as listed at: http://www.lpp.nhs.uk/about-lpp/our-members/ and any additional new LPP members for the duration of the DPS Agreement, subject to the approval of LPP. The DPS agreement will generally apply to minor building Works projects valued up to 500 000 GBP, although some projects may exceed this value. Applicants need to register as a supplier on the DPS Landing page hosted by Construction line. The link to the landing page is: https://www.constructionline.co.uk/products-services/dynamic-purchasing-system-dps/client-dps/nhs-lpp-minor-works/ For full details please refer to Contract Notice 2015/S 213-387719 The DPS for minor building works is expected to run for a period of 4 years, from 4.1.2016 to 31.12.2019, subject to a successful review of the Proof of concept trial stage. The Proof of concept itself will run until the end of December 2016. LPP however, reserves the right not to continue the DPS beyond the Proof of concept trial stage. If the trial period is successful the Authority may extend the duration of the DPS beyond 4 years. The DPS is a 2-stage process. In the initial set-up stage, all suppliers who meet the selection criteria and are not excluded will be admitted to the DPS. There will be no limit on the number of suppliers that may join the DPS for each work category. New suppliers can also apply to join the DPS at any point during its lifetime. Individual contracts are awarded during the second stage. In this stage, approved users of the DPS (referred to as Contracting Authorities) will invite all suppliers on the DPS for the works category and location required to bid for a specific contract. The DPS Agreement includes the terms and conditions for subsequent Call-Offs, but places no obligations, on approved users of the DPS to procure any minor building works. The DPS in itself is therefore not a contract; contracts are only formed when works are called-off under the DPS. The Invitation to tender documents issued by contracting authorities for specific call-off contracts will specify the terms and conditions for the execution of the minor building works. The Cabinet office recommend that the NEC 3 (NEC Engineering and construction contract or NEC Engineering and construction short contract)are followed but the decision on the most suitable form of standard contract rests solely with the contracting authorities. Where the NEC standard form of contract is used, the Contracting Authority will include the most appropriate X clauses and optional Z clauses which meet their particular requirements. Tenders invited at stage 2 by contracting authorities may be for projects where the design is fully completed in advance of the tender process or for design and build projects and include but not limited to fixed price submissions, and traditional price list/schedules of rates/bill of quantities as appropriate.
